WillScot trust plans $1.46M sale of stock
WillScot Holdings Corp (WSC) is the issuer for a planned resale of common stock by the Ellen M Soultz Irrevocable Trust under Rule 144.
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
WillScot Holdings Corp (WSC) is the issuer for a planned resale of common stock by the Ellen M Soultz Irrevocable Trust under Rule 144. The trust filed to sell 74,289 shares of common stock, related to an exercise of options under a registered plan on September 3, 2026.
The filing lists an aggregate market value of approximately $1,457,290.17 for these shares, with 181,190,958 shares of WillScot common stock outstanding as of the filing. In the prior three months, the trust reported selling 334,208 shares for $6,574,573.20.

Rule 144 regulatory
"See the definition of "person" in paragraph (a) of Rule 144."
Rule 144 is a U.S. securities regulation that sets conditions under which restricted or insider-held shares can be legally resold to the public, such as required holding periods, availability of public information, limits on how much can be sold at once, and certain filing requirements. For investors it matters because it determines when previously locked-up shares can enter the market — like a release valve that can increase supply, affect share price, and signal insider intent.
